The marketplace provides a plethora of back door options, each with special functions. Here are some popular options that homeowners might consider:
Type of Back DoorDescriptionProsConsFiberglassLong lasting and resistant to damages, providing excellent insulation.Low maintenance and energy-efficientCan be more pricey than woodWoodClassic alternative that blends with standard homes.Aesthetically pleasing and adjustableNeeds routine upkeepSteelDeals optimal security and toughness.Strong and affordableCan rust if not properly keptSlidingSpace-saving door ideal for small areas.Easy access to outside areasMight be less safe than other typesFrench DoorsDouble doors that add a dramatic style.Gorgeous and fantastic for natural lightCan take up more area when openSteps to Finding Back Door Installers

The length of time does back door installation take?
The installation procedure generally takes a few hours to a complete day, depending on the complexity of the job and any unpredicted problems.
2. What is the typical cost of back entrance installation?
Expenses can vary significantly based on the door type, materials, and local labor rates. Typically, house owners might expect to invest between ₤ 300 and ₤ 2,000.
3. Do I need a structure permit for back entrance installation?
Generally, if structural modifications are not made, you might not need an authorization. However, it's best to examine with local regulations and building regulations.
4. Can I install a back door myself?
While DIY installation is possible, it requires particular abilities and tools. Working with a professional can guarantee the task is done properly and efficiently.
5. How can I keep my back entrance?
Frequently examine the door for damage, ensure seals are intact, and clean it periodically to keep it looking new. For wood doors, reapplication of protective finishes is required over time.
